Output 54006ec703feca9096dddde638ddd2ba9180f243018dc674e5a06dbf50adcf95:31

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dde7c21a0b0d1fa7c2d9be1479c586fc2b7a04d2e4010f363cd82e2ffef5aeef
address
bc1pmhnuyxstp5060skehc28n3vxls4h5pxjusqs7d3umqhzllh44mhsyczphg
transaction
54006ec703feca9096dddde638ddd2ba9180f243018dc674e5a06dbf50adcf95
spent
true